在 AIO Terminal 能够代您执行交易之前,您需要通过 API 密钥将其连接至您的 Binance 账户。本指南将带您完成全部设置流程:创建 API 密钥、启用所需权限、通过 IP 限制加以保护,以及首次登录 AIO Terminal。
AIO Terminal 面向所有 VIP 计划订阅者开放。订阅后,请通过 Telegram(@nguyenthl)联系我们,以获取您的 AIO Terminal 登录凭据以及下方第 5 步所需的受信任 IP 地址。
第 1 步:在 Binance 打开 API 管理
登录您位于 binance.com 的 Binance 账户。点击右上角的头像图标打开账户菜单,然后在下拉菜单中点击 API 管理。
您将进入 API 管理页面,该页面列出您账户下所有现有的 API 密钥。如果是首次使用,列表为空。
为您的 API 密钥设置清晰的标签,例如 "AIO Terminal",以便日后识别。若需要撤销或审计,描述性标签可节省大量时间。
第 2 步:创建新的 API 密钥
点击创建 API 按钮。Binance 将要求您选择密钥类型:
- 系统生成 — 由 Binance 为您生成密钥和私钥。这是 AIO Terminal 的正确选择。
- 自生成(Ed25519)— 适用于需要自定义密钥生成的高级场景,此处无需选择。
选择系统生成,然后输入标签(例如 "AIO Terminal")并点击下一步。Binance 将提示您完成身份验证步骤 — 通常涉及邮箱确认、短信 OTP 或 Google Authenticator,具体取决于您账户的 2FA 设置。完成验证后继续操作。
第 3 步:立即保存您的 API 密钥和私钥
验证完成后,Binance 将显示您新生成的 API 密钥和私钥。这是私钥唯一一次被显示的时机。一旦关闭此页面,私钥将从 Binance 界面永久消失 — 此后不存在"查看私钥"的按钮。
在离开此页面之前,请复制 API 密钥和私钥,并将其保存到安全的地方(密码管理器是理想选择)。若您丢失了私钥,必须删除此 API 密钥并从头重新创建一个。
这两个值就是您在 AIO Terminal 设置中用于连接 Binance 账户所需填写的内容:
- API 密钥 — 一串较长的字母数字字符串,类似 UUID 格式,可安全地提供给 AIO Terminal。
- 私钥 — 同样较长,同样随机。请像对待密码一样保管它。AIO Terminal 将其加密后存储于服务器端,绝不以明文形式暴露。
第 4 步:启用期货权限
API 密钥创建完成后,您将进入其设置页面(或返回 API 管理并点击该密钥)。您将看到一系列权限复选框。默认情况下,可能只有读取信息处于启用状态。
要允许 AIO Terminal 下单和管理订单,您必须启用:
- 启用期货 — AIO Terminal 在您的 Binance USDⓈ-M 期货账户中提交做多/做空订单、设置 TP/SL、挂移动止损以及平仓所必需的权限。
在与任何第三方工具配合使用的 API 密钥上,切勿启用"启用提现"权限。AIO Terminal 不需要提现权限,也绝不会要求您开启此权限。禁用提现意味着 AIO Terminal — 以及任何可能获取 API 密钥的人 — 都无法将资金转出您的账户。这是至关重要的安全边界。
勾选启用期货后,保存权限设置。Binance 可能需要再次进行 2FA 确认。
第 5 步:仅限受信任 IP 访问
这是最重要的安全设置。在同一 API 密钥设置页面上,找到标有"仅限受信任 IP 访问"的选项并启用它。
启用此设置后,您的 API 密钥只能从您所列的特定 IP 地址使用。即使 API 密钥和私钥以某种方式遭到泄露,攻击者从其他任何 IP 地址发起的调用都将毫无用处 — Binance 服务器会拒绝所有不来自您白名单 IP 的请求。
应填写哪些 IP 地址
当您收到 AIO Terminal 登录凭据时,AIO Indicator 团队将为您提供需要添加到白名单的受信任 IP 地址。这些是 AIO Terminal 服务器的 IP 地址 — 唯一一台代您发起 API 调用的机器。
当您订阅 VIP 计划并通过 Telegram 联系我们后,我们将发送给您:
• 您的 AIO Terminal 登录凭据(用户名 + 初始密码)
• 需要在 Binance API 设置中添加到白名单的受信任 IP 地址
根据 Binance 当前的界面,将这些 IP 输入到"仅限受信任 IP 访问"字段中,以逗号分隔或每行输入一个。
输入 IP 并保存后,您的 API 密钥即配置完毕。"已启用期货、已禁用提现、已限制 IP"的组合是交易工具 API 密钥的黄金安全标准。
第 6 步:登录 AIO Terminal
在任意现代浏览器中打开 terminal.aioindicator.com。您无需安装任何程序 — AIO Terminal 完全基于网页,支持桌面端、平板电脑和移动设备。
使用 AIO Indicator 团队提供的用户名和初始密码登录。首次登录时,系统将提示您设置新密码。请选择一个强且唯一的密码,并将其保存到密码管理器中。
连接您的 Binance 账户
登录后,在 AIO Terminal 内导航至设置,输入您的:
- API 密钥 — 来自第 3 步的密钥字符串
- 私钥 — 来自第 3 步的私钥字符串
AIO Terminal 将通过向您的 Binance 账户发起一次测试性读取调用来验证连接。若连接成功,您的未平仓持仓和订单将在下一个数据同步周期(默认:5 秒)内出现在控制面板中。
您的 API 密钥和私钥在 AIO Terminal 服务器上经过加密处理。它们从不以明文形式存储,从不在未加密的情况下传输,也从不对 AIO Indicator 团队可见。AIO Terminal 仅使用您的 Binance API 密钥 — 绝不使用您的 Binance 账户密码。
添加第二个 Binance 账户(可选)
AIO Terminal 最多支持同时连接 2 个 Binance 账户。要添加第二个账户,请在您的第二个 Binance 账户上重复上述 API 密钥创建流程,然后在 AIO Terminal 设置的第二账户插槽中输入相应凭据。
您可以在 Terminal 界面内切换账户。这对于使用不同策略运营独立账户的交易者非常有用 — 例如,一个账户用于趋势跟踪期货持仓,另一个账户用于短线剥头皮。
先在 Binance 测试网上进行测试
如果您是期货交易或 AIO Terminal 的新手,我们强烈建议在正式上线前先连接至 Binance Testnet。测试网为您提供带有虚拟资金的模拟期货环境 — AIO Terminal 的所有功能均可完全使用:做多、做空、TP/SL、移动止损、平仓 — 但不涉及真实资金风险。
使用测试网的步骤:
- 在 testnet.binancefuture.com 创建账户(独立于您的主 Binance 账户)
- 使用上述相同流程在测试网站上生成 API 密钥
- 在 AIO Terminal 设置中切换至测试网模式并输入您的测试网 API 凭据
- 练习至熟悉后,再切换回主网并使用您的真实凭据
常见设置问题排查
连接失败:"无效的 API 密钥"
请仔细检查您复制的完整 API 密钥字符串是否包含多余空格。API 密钥区分大小写,通常为 64 个字符长。如果从 Binance 正确复制后仍然失败,最常见的原因是期货权限尚未保存 — 请返回 Binance API 管理,确认"启用期货"已勾选并保存。
订单提交但被拒绝:"IP 地址未在白名单中"
此 Binance 错误表示您已启用 IP 限制,但 AIO Terminal 服务器的 IP 不在您的白名单中,或您输入的 IP 有误。请通过 Telegram 联系我们,我们将重新确认当前的 IP 地址。请注意,AIO Terminal 服务器 IP 不会频繁更改,但若团队更新基础设施,您将收到通知并被要求更新白名单。
无法启用期货:"请先完成期货账户设置"
Binance 期货要求在授予 API 级别的期货权限之前,您的期货账户必须处于激活状态。请登录 Binance,导航至期货板块,完成期货开户流程(通常涉及阅读风险披露并确认您的交易经验)。期货账户激活后,返回 API 管理并在您的密钥上启用期货权限。
关闭页面后丢失了私钥
私钥在创建界面关闭后无法找回。您必须从 Binance API 管理中删除已泄露/丢失的 API 密钥,并从头创建一个新密钥。应立即删除旧密钥,以防止 Binance 端存在未记录密钥所带来的安全风险。
快速参考清单
使用此清单确认您的设置完整且安全:
- ☐ 已使用可识别的标签(例如 "AIO Terminal")创建 Binance API 密钥
- ☐ API 密钥和私钥已保存至密码管理器
- ☐ 启用期货权限已勾选并保存
- ☐ 启用提现 — 未勾选(应保持禁用状态)
- ☐ 已启用"仅限受信任 IP 访问"并输入 AIO Terminal IP
- ☐ 已使用提供的凭据登录 terminal.aioindicator.com
- ☐ 初始密码已更改为强且唯一的密码
- ☐ API 凭据已在 AIO Terminal 设置中输入 — 连接已确认
所有项目确认完毕后,您的 AIO Terminal 即可全面投入使用。通过做多或做空选项卡开启您的第一笔持仓,体验与 Binance 原生界面相比截然不同的速度优势。
如果您在设置过程中有任何疑问,请通过 Telegram 联系我们:@nguyenthl — 我们将全程为您提供指导。